.careers-hero[data-astro-cid-xd3pqp7t]{padding:56px 0 36px;text-align:center}.careers-hero[data-astro-cid-xd3pqp7t] h1[data-astro-cid-xd3pqp7t]{font-size:clamp(56px,7vw,96px);margin-top:24px}.careers-hero[data-astro-cid-xd3pqp7t] p[data-astro-cid-xd3pqp7t].lede{margin:22px auto 0;max-width:620px;color:var(--ink-2);font-size:19px}.role-filters[data-astro-cid-xd3pqp7t]{display:flex;gap:8px;flex-wrap:wrap;justify-content:center;margin-top:32px}.role-filters[data-astro-cid-xd3pqp7t] .fp[data-astro-cid-xd3pqp7t]{padding:8px 16px;border-radius:999px;background:#ffffff80;border:1px solid rgba(255,255,255,.85);backdrop-filter:blur(14px);-webkit-backdrop-filter:blur(14px);font-size:13.5px;color:var(--ink-1);cursor:pointer}.role-filters[data-astro-cid-xd3pqp7t] .fp[data-astro-cid-xd3pqp7t].on{background:var(--ink-0);color:#fff;border-color:var(--ink-0)}.role-filters[data-astro-cid-xd3pqp7t] .fp[data-astro-cid-xd3pqp7t] .count[data-astro-cid-xd3pqp7t]{font-family:var(--font-mono);margin-left:6px;font-size:11.5px;padding:1px 6px;border-radius:4px;background:#14121c0f}.role-filters[data-astro-cid-xd3pqp7t] .fp[data-astro-cid-xd3pqp7t].on .count[data-astro-cid-xd3pqp7t]{background:#ffffff2e}.why-grid[data-astro-cid-a4dcbcb5]{margin-top:32px;display:grid;grid-template-columns:1fr 1fr;gap:50px;align-items:center}.why-list[data-astro-cid-a4dcbcb5]{display:flex;flex-direction:column;gap:18px}.why-item[data-astro-cid-a4dcbcb5]{display:flex;gap:16px;align-items:flex-start}.why-item[data-astro-cid-a4dcbcb5] .ic[data-astro-cid-a4dcbcb5]{width:36px;height:36px;border-radius:12px;background:var(--grad-brand);color:#fff;display:flex;align-items:center;justify-content:center;font-size:16px;flex:none;box-shadow:0 1px #fff6 inset,0 -1px #00000026 inset}.why-item[data-astro-cid-a4dcbcb5] h4[data-astro-cid-a4dcbcb5]{font-size:17px;font-weight:600}.why-item[data-astro-cid-a4dcbcb5] p[data-astro-cid-a4dcbcb5]{font-size:14.5px;color:var(--ink-2);margin-top:4px;line-height:1.55}.office-grid[data-astro-cid-a4dcbcb5]{display:grid;grid-template-columns:2fr 1fr 1fr;grid-template-rows:200px 200px;gap:14px}.office-tile[data-astro-cid-a4dcbcb5]{border-radius:var(--radius-lg);background:#ffffff73;border:1px solid rgba(255,255,255,.85);backdrop-filter:blur(20px);-webkit-backdrop-filter:blur(20px);display:flex;align-items:flex-end;justify-content:flex-start;padding:16px;color:var(--ink-2);font-family:var(--font-mono);font-size:11px;letter-spacing:.08em;text-transform:uppercase;position:relative;overflow:hidden}.office-tile[data-astro-cid-a4dcbcb5]:after{content:"";position:absolute;inset:0;border-radius:inherit;background:linear-gradient(135deg,#8b5cf62e,#ec48991f 50%,#fb923c1a);pointer-events:none}.office-tile[data-astro-cid-a4dcbcb5]>[data-astro-cid-a4dcbcb5]{position:relative;z-index:1}.office-tile[data-astro-cid-a4dcbcb5].t1{grid-column:1 / 2;grid-row:1 / 3}.office-tile[data-astro-cid-a4dcbcb5].t2{grid-column:2;grid-row:1;background:linear-gradient(135deg,#06b6d42e,#22c55e1a)}.office-tile[data-astro-cid-a4dcbcb5].t3{grid-column:3;grid-row:1;background:linear-gradient(135deg,#fb923c2e,#fbbf241a)}.office-tile[data-astro-cid-a4dcbcb5].t4{grid-column:2 / 4;grid-row:2;background:linear-gradient(135deg,#14121c0f,#8b5cf61a)}.office-tile[data-astro-cid-a4dcbcb5] .icn[data-astro-cid-a4dcbcb5]{position:absolute;top:50%;left:50%;transform:translate(-50%,-50%);width:92px;height:92px;opacity:.18;line-height:1;z-index:0;color:var(--ink-0)}.office-tile[data-astro-cid-a4dcbcb5] .icn[data-astro-cid-a4dcbcb5] svg[data-astro-cid-a4dcbcb5]{width:100%;height:100%}@media(max-width:900px){.why-grid[data-astro-cid-a4dcbcb5]{grid-template-columns:1fr;gap:32px}.office-grid[data-astro-cid-a4dcbcb5]{grid-template-columns:1fr 1fr;grid-template-rows:180px 180px 180px}.office-tile[data-astro-cid-a4dcbcb5].t1{grid-column:1 / 3;grid-row:1}.office-tile[data-astro-cid-a4dcbcb5].t2{grid-column:1;grid-row:2}.office-tile[data-astro-cid-a4dcbcb5].t3{grid-column:2;grid-row:2}.office-tile[data-astro-cid-a4dcbcb5].t4{grid-column:1 / 3;grid-row:3}}.process[data-astro-cid-z6p27dfm]{display:grid;grid-template-columns:repeat(4,1fr);gap:14px;margin-top:32px;counter-reset:pn}.pstep[data-astro-cid-z6p27dfm]{padding:24px;border-radius:var(--radius-xl);background:#ffffff8c;border:1px solid rgba(255,255,255,.9);backdrop-filter:blur(20px) saturate(160%);-webkit-backdrop-filter:blur(20px) saturate(160%);counter-increment:pn;position:relative}.pstep[data-astro-cid-z6p27dfm]:before{content:"STEP " counter(pn,decimal-leading-zero);font-family:var(--font-mono);font-size:10.5px;letter-spacing:.14em;color:var(--ink-3)}.pstep[data-astro-cid-z6p27dfm] h4[data-astro-cid-z6p27dfm]{font-size:17px;font-weight:600;margin-top:12px;letter-spacing:-.01em}.pstep[data-astro-cid-z6p27dfm] p[data-astro-cid-z6p27dfm]{margin-top:8px;font-size:13.5px;color:var(--ink-2);line-height:1.55}.pstep[data-astro-cid-z6p27dfm] .time[data-astro-cid-z6p27dfm]{margin-top:14px;font-family:var(--font-mono);font-size:11px;color:#6d28d9;letter-spacing:.06em}@media(max-width:900px){.process[data-astro-cid-z6p27dfm]{grid-template-columns:1fr 1fr}}@media(max-width:600px){.process[data-astro-cid-z6p27dfm]{grid-template-columns:1fr}}.roles[data-astro-cid-glf4dhvz]{margin-top:50px;display:grid;grid-template-columns:1fr;gap:14px}.role-card[data-astro-cid-glf4dhvz]{padding:28px 32px;border-radius:var(--radius-xl);background:#ffffff8c;border:1px solid rgba(255,255,255,.9);backdrop-filter:blur(22px) saturate(160%);-webkit-backdrop-filter:blur(22px) saturate(160%);box-shadow:var(--glass-shadow);display:grid;grid-template-columns:100px 1fr auto;gap:28px;align-items:center;transition:transform .2s,box-shadow .2s}.role-card[data-astro-cid-glf4dhvz]:hover{transform:translateY(-3px);box-shadow:0 1px #fffffff2 inset,0 30px 60px -20px #14121c38}.role-card[data-astro-cid-glf4dhvz] .badge[data-astro-cid-glf4dhvz]{width:76px;height:76px;border-radius:18px;display:flex;align-items:center;justify-content:center;color:#fff;font-family:var(--font-mono);font-size:12px;font-weight:500;letter-spacing:.06em;text-transform:uppercase;box-shadow:0 1px #ffffff80 inset,0 -1px #00000026 inset}.role-card[data-astro-cid-glf4dhvz] .badge[data-astro-cid-glf4dhvz].eng{background:linear-gradient(135deg,#8b5cf6,#6d28d9)}.role-card[data-astro-cid-glf4dhvz] .badge[data-astro-cid-glf4dhvz].des{background:linear-gradient(135deg,#ec4899,#be185d)}.role-card[data-astro-cid-glf4dhvz] .badge[data-astro-cid-glf4dhvz].ops{background:linear-gradient(135deg,#fb923c,#ea580c)}.role-card[data-astro-cid-glf4dhvz] .badge[data-astro-cid-glf4dhvz].gtm{background:linear-gradient(135deg,#06b6d4,#0e7490)}.role-card[data-astro-cid-glf4dhvz] .badge[data-astro-cid-glf4dhvz].sup{background:linear-gradient(135deg,#84cc16,#15803d)}.role-card[data-astro-cid-glf4dhvz] .title[data-astro-cid-glf4dhvz]{font-size:22px;font-weight:600;letter-spacing:-.02em}.role-card[data-astro-cid-glf4dhvz] .meta[data-astro-cid-glf4dhvz]{display:flex;gap:8px;flex-wrap:wrap;margin-top:8px}.role-card[data-astro-cid-glf4dhvz] .meta[data-astro-cid-glf4dhvz] span[data-astro-cid-glf4dhvz]{font-family:var(--font-mono);font-size:11.5px;padding:3px 9px;border-radius:999px;background:#14121c0d;color:var(--ink-2)}.role-card[data-astro-cid-glf4dhvz] .meta[data-astro-cid-glf4dhvz] span[data-astro-cid-glf4dhvz].salary{background:#22c55e24;color:#15803d}.role-card[data-astro-cid-glf4dhvz] .apply[data-astro-cid-glf4dhvz]{display:inline-flex;align-items:center;gap:8px;padding:12px 20px;border-radius:999px;background:#ffffffd9;border:1px solid rgba(255,255,255,1);box-shadow:0 1px #fff inset,0 4px 10px -2px #14121c1a;font-size:14px;font-weight:500;color:var(--ink-0);transition:background .15s}.role-card[data-astro-cid-glf4dhvz] .apply[data-astro-cid-glf4dhvz]:hover{background:#fff}@media(max-width:760px){.role-card[data-astro-cid-glf4dhvz]{grid-template-columns:1fr;gap:14px}.role-card[data-astro-cid-glf4dhvz] .badge[data-astro-cid-glf4dhvz]{width:60px;height:60px}.role-card[data-astro-cid-glf4dhvz] .apply[data-astro-cid-glf4dhvz]{width:fit-content}}
